This part of ISO 8573 specifies the gas chromatography test method for determining the content of oil vapour (hydrocarbons of six or more carbon atoms) in compressed air, regardless of the source of the compressed air, as well as of any organic solvents in the vapour, difficult to separate from the other hydrocarbons. It also gives guidelines on the use of chemical indicator tubes as an initial indication of the presence of oil vapour.

This part of ISO 8573 elaborates sampling, measurement, evaluation, uncertainty considerations and reporting in respect of the compressed air purity class parameter, oil vapour, in accordance with ISO 8573-1.
